Block
#8,894,832
158w
23 txs4,698,123 confs
Transactions
23
Total Output
₳79,605,020.45
$11.26M
Fees
₳9.95
Size
86.53 KB
88,607 bytes
Details
Hash
2d6a5a67124738d92e424d48f680468b34e452f582d46135ab19100b5ccb4e4a
Epoch / Slot
Epoch 417 · slot 95,009,516 · epoch-slot 228,716
Timestamp
158w · Mon, 12 Jun 2023 13:16:47 GMT
Block producer
VRF key
vrf_vk1s…fql96pyt
Op cert
22b03e00…5f44d0bf
Op cert counter
12
Transactions in block23